Pre-Event Planning

When planning a technical event, it is important to create a detailed plan for technical support to prevent any issues from arising. This includes selecting an experienced technical team, using reliable equipment, and having backup plans in place.

  • Choose an Experienced Technical Team:
  • Before the event, it is important to select a team of experienced technicians who can manage and troubleshoot any technical issues that may arise. Inexperienced technicians may not have the necessary skills or knowledge to troubleshoot problems, which can result in delays and frustration for attendees.

  • Use Reliable Equipment:
  • The equipment used for the event should be the latest and most reliable technology available, as it reduces the chances of failure during the event. Backup equipment must be present to address equipment failure quickly

  • Create Backup Plans:
  • Creating a backup plan for network failure, power outages, and other possible problems is necessary. This can include having backup generators, additional network support, and emergency technical support to ensure the smooth functioning of your event.

    Setup and Configuration

    Proper setup and configuration for the event are crucial to the successful running of the event. Attention to detail, following best practices, and testing the setup before going live are critical to prevent technical difficulties.

  • Attention to Detail:
  • Pay close attention to details such as cable connections, microphone placement, internet connectivity, software configuration, and lighting placement. Paying attention to details ensures that everything is in order and ready for the event to go smoothly.

  • Use Best Practices:
  • Following best practices of event management is important. It includes having secure access control systems, proper audio and video setup, running tests to ensure that all the systems work together, and having effective visual aids for presentations.

  • Test Setup Before Going Live:
  • Testing the setup before going live is necessary to ensure that everything is in place and working properly. Run tests on each component of the setup to identify any issues and have time to fix them before going live.

    Onsite Support

    The onsite support team plays a crucial part in the success of the technical event. The onsite team must be able to handle any technical issues and provide quick responses to resolve the issues before they have a significant impact on the event.

  • Quick Response:
  • In case of any technical issue, the onsite support team must be able to respond quickly and provide immediate solutions. Delays can significantly impact the event, so fast and effective support is essential.

  • Clear Communication:
  • Clear communication between the technical team and the event organizers is crucial for the success of the event. The technical team must communicate effectively in non-technical terms, so the organizers can understand the problem and its impact on the event.

  • Adaptive Support:
  • Effective support requires being adaptive to the changing needs of the event. Technical teams must be able to troubleshoot issues in real-time and make necessary changes to adapt to the situation.

    Post-Event Analysis

    After the event is over, conducting an analysis is necessary to identify what worked well and what could be done better in the future. Analyzing the event’s technical aspect can provide insight into how to improve future events, identify potential enhancements, and reduce the chance of technical problems in the future.

  • Identify Areas of Improvements:
  • Identify different areas of technical improvements such as equipment, resource management, troubleshooting procedures, and communication processes, which can help improve the event support.

  • Evaluate Team Performance:
  • Evaluate the performance of the technical team to identify areas of strengths and weaknesses. Provide constructive feedback to the team to enhance their skills and knowledge.

  • Determine Future Requirements:
  • Determine the future requirements for technical event support, based on the insights gathered from the analysis. Based on the requirements, develop and implement the necessary plans to improve future events.
